Output e58e906e5b7e799cb8b58b9d9296083487c2320818d0aeaf5eda3c66c78a03c0:0

value
142297086
script pubkey
OP_0 OP_PUSHBYTES_20 8b665d787e781c3599d3fef72f2a3af427076b9c
address
bc1q3dn967r70qwrtxwnlmmj72367snsw6uufrwr7s
transaction
e58e906e5b7e799cb8b58b9d9296083487c2320818d0aeaf5eda3c66c78a03c0
spent
true